A ROMAN GLASS FLASK
CIRCA 2ND-3RD CENTURY A.D.
Pale green in color, the elongated cylindrical body mold blown with vertical ribs tapering to the pointed base, the rounded shoulders, cylindrical neck and funnel-shaped mouth free blown, with an applied ring below the rim and low on the neck, and applied twin handles
7 ¾ in. (19.6 cm.) high
